Python铁路货运与客运量时序预测模型及数据集
版权申诉
61 浏览量
更新于2024-10-05
1
收藏 2.05MB ZIP 举报
资源摘要信息: "基于Python对铁路货运量-客运量进行时序建模预测源代码+模型+数据集.zip"
本资源包含了完整的源代码、预测模型以及铁路货运量和客运量的历史数据集,目的是为了对铁路运输的货物流通和旅客流动进行精确的预测。以下是资源中所包含的知识点详解:
1. Python编程基础:本资源以Python语言为工具进行开发,因此要求用户至少具备一定的Python编程基础。Python是IT行业中最受欢迎的编程语言之一,具有简洁的语法和强大的库支持,非常适合数据科学和机器学习领域的应用。
2. 时序建模理论:时序建模是时间序列分析中的一个重要领域,它包括了对时间序列数据的预测,处理和建模,特别适合处理和预测周期性的数据,例如铁路运输量。本资源涵盖了时序数据的基本概念、特征提取、模型选择和参数优化等关键点。
3. 数据集理解与处理:资源中提供了铁路货运量和客运量的数据集,用户需要理解数据集的结构、内容以及如何进行数据清洗、预处理等操作。数据预处理是机器学习和数据分析中不可或缺的一个步骤,它直接影响到后续模型预测的准确性。
4. 模型选择与实现:本资源中涉及到的模型可能包括ARIMA(自回归积分滑动平均模型)、季节性分解的时间序列预测模型(SARIMA)、指数平滑模型(Exponential Smoothing)、长短期记忆网络(LSTM)等时序预测模型。用户需要了解每种模型的特点、适用场景以及如何在Python环境中实现。
5. 代码注释与文档撰写:资源提供的代码包含了详尽的注释,使得即使是初学者也能够理解代码的功能和实现方式。此外,用户在实际应用中应该学会如何撰写文档和注释,这不仅有助于他人理解和使用代码,也是良好编程习惯的体现。
6. 实际部署与应用:资源强调了简单部署即可使用的特点,这意味着用户在下载资源后,需要了解如何在本地或服务器上部署Python代码和模型,并将其应用于实际的铁路运输量预测中。
7. 毕业设计和课程设计的应用:资源被推荐为毕业设计、期末大作业和课程设计的高分项目,说明它具备较为完整的功能和文档,用户可以将其作为学习和项目实践的参考,尤其适合那些希望在数据分析和机器学习领域进行深入研究的学生。
8. Python数据分析与机器学习库:为了实现时序建模预测,资源可能使用了如pandas、NumPy、matplotlib等数据分析库,以及scikit-learn、StatsModels、Keras(如果使用了神经网络模型)等机器学习和深度学习库。掌握这些库的使用是理解和实践本资源所必需的。
9. 结果评估与优化:在模型建立之后,用户需要学会如何对模型进行评估,这可能包括使用均方误差(MSE)、均方根误差(RMSE)、平均绝对误差(MAE)等统计指标。此外,还需要了解如何根据评估结果进行模型的优化和调整。
综上所述,本资源涉及了数据分析、时间序列预测、模型建立和评估等多个方面的知识点,对于希望深入学习和应用Python在数据科学领域的学习者和从业者具有较高的参考价值。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2023-08-24 上传
2024-09-13 上传
2023-11-14 上传
2024-09-15 上传
2024-08-25 上传
2024-09-03 上传
王二空间
- 粉丝: 6635
- 资源: 1997
最新资源
- 全国江河水系图层shp文件包下载
- 点云二值化测试数据集的详细解读
- JDiskCat:跨平台开源磁盘目录工具
- 加密FS模块:实现动态文件加密的Node.js包
- 宠物小精灵记忆配对游戏:强化你的命名记忆
- React入门教程:创建React应用与脚本使用指南
- Linux和Unix文件标记解决方案:贝岭的matlab代码
- Unity射击游戏UI套件:支持C#与多种屏幕布局
- MapboxGL Draw自定义模式:高效切割多边形方法
- C语言课程设计:计算机程序编辑语言的应用与优势
- 吴恩达课程手写实现Python优化器和网络模型
- PFT_2019项目:ft_printf测试器的新版测试规范
- MySQL数据库备份Shell脚本使用指南
- Ohbug扩展实现屏幕录像功能
- Ember CLI 插件:ember-cli-i18n-lazy-lookup 实现高效国际化
- Wireshark网络调试工具:中文支持的网口发包与分析